Sciatica accounts for 5% of patients with low back pain presenting to primary care practices and 30% have persistent pain for longer than 12 months. Of these 30% presenting to primary care, 20% are already out of work, and 5–15% require surgery. Despite the specific indications of gabapentinoids, there is a notable increase in the off-label prescription of, which has raised the concern about the misuse of these drugs since the benefits remain unclear.17, 18, 19 To our knowledge regarding their use on sciatica, pain relief only has been reported in one trial comparing gabapentin with NICE has published an update to NG59 Low Back Pain and Sciatica. The updated guideline advises healthcare professionals NOT to offer benzodiazepines, gabapentinoids or opioids for sciatica. This extends advice in the original 2016 guideline to avoid gabapentinoids and routine use of opioids for low back pain. Is Gabapentin good for sciatica?
